Dan Abdalla Soccer Academy at TCU - Advanced
When: Saturday, June 14, 2008, 8:30 a.m.
Where: Texas Christian University (TCU), 2800 South University Drive, Fort Worth
Cost: $440 - $510
Categories:
Description
Advanced Academy, June 11-15 or July 16-20.
Resident and non/resident.
Boys & Girls ages 12-18
Cost $510/resident, $440/non-resident.
For more information, visit www.gofrogs.com, click on fan center, click on camps.
